How long does it usually take for a weakly positive Mycoplasma to become negative?

Mycoplasma shows a weak positive, general treatment for 2 to 4 weeks can turn negative, but affect the time to turn negative is also affected by personal constitution, type of mycoplasma, drug selection and other factors. 1. Individual’s constitution: such as the patient’s body immunity, resistance, state, etc. 2. the type of mycoplasma: mycoplasma itself has a lot of different types, infection site, severity, etc. will also affect the time to turn negative 3. Drug selection: different mycoplasmas have different sensitivities to different drugs, when choosing antibiotics that are more sensitive to them, the conversion time will be relatively shorter. In most cases, early treatment and use of antibiotics can inhibit its growth, reduce symptoms and shorten the course of the disease.
